Skip to content

Instantly share code, notes, and snippets.

View marchermans's full-sized avatar
🏠
Working from home

Marc Hermans marchermans

🏠
Working from home
View GitHub Profile
@marchermans
marchermans / BlockAnvil
Created February 26, 2016 22:57
Anvil getExtendedState
/**
* Get the actual Block state of this Block at the given position. This applies properties not visible in the
* metadata, such as fence connections.
*
* @param state
* @param world
* @param pos
*/
@Override
public IBlockState getExtendedState (IBlockState state, IBlockAccess world, BlockPos pos) {
@marchermans
marchermans / anvil.json
Created February 26, 2016 20:18
Anvil json loading exception
{
"forge_marker": 1,
"defaults": {
"textures": {},
"model": "armory:anvil/BlockModel.Anvil-armory",
"custom": {
"flip-v": true
}
},
"variants": {
java.lang.AbstractMethodError
at net.minecraftforge.client.model.ItemLayerModel.bake(ItemLayerModel.java:85)
at com.SmithsModding.Armory.Client.Model.Item.Unbaked.MultiLayeredArmorItemModel.bake(MultiLayeredArmorItemModel.java:46)
at net.minecraftforge.client.model.ModelLoader.setupModelRegistry(ModelLoader.java:146)
at net.minecraft.client.resources.model.ModelManager.onResourceManagerReload(ModelManager.java:28)
at net.minecraft.client.resources.SimpleReloadableResourceManager.notifyReloadListeners(SimpleReloadableResourceManager.java:130)
at net.minecraft.client.resources.SimpleReloadableResourceManager.reloadResources(SimpleReloadableResourceManager.java:111)
at net.minecraft.client.Minecraft.refreshResources(Minecraft.java:772)
at net.minecraftforge.fml.client.FMLClientHandler.finishMinecraftLoading(FMLClientHandler.java:323)
at net.minecraft.client.Minecraft.startGame(Minecraft.java:532)
@marchermans
marchermans / console
Created December 20, 2015 19:27
Network Exception
io.netty.handler.codec.DecoderException: java.lang.NullPointerException: Undefined message for discriminator 0 in channel smithscore-structures
at io.netty.handler.codec.MessageToMessageDecoder.channelRead(MessageToMessageDecoder.java:99) ~[MessageToMessageDecoder.class:4.0.23.Final]
at io.netty.handler.codec.MessageToMessageCodec.channelRead(MessageToMessageCodec.java:111) ~[MessageToMessageCodec.class:4.0.23.Final]
at io.netty.channel.AbstractChannelHandlerContext.invokeChannelRead(AbstractChannelHandlerContext.java:333) [AbstractChannelHandlerContext.class:4.0.23.Final]
at io.netty.channel.AbstractChannelHandlerContext.fireChannelRead(AbstractChannelHandlerContext.java:319) [AbstractChannelHandlerContext.class:4.0.23.Final]
at io.netty.channel.DefaultChannelPipeline.fireChannelRead(DefaultChannelPipeline.java:787) [DefaultChannelPipeline.class:4.0.23.Final]
at io.netty.channel.embedded.EmbeddedChannel.writeInbound(EmbeddedChannel.java:169) [EmbeddedChannel.class:4.0.23.Final]
at net.minecraftforge.f
@marchermans
marchermans / book.json
Created December 13, 2015 15:20
Json Scaling
{
"forge_marker": 1,
"defaults": {
"textures": {},
"model": "armory:Guide/Guide.obj",
"custom": { "flip-v": true }
},
"variants": {
"normal": [
{}
# Blender MTL File: 'None'
# Material Count: 2
newmtl Material
Ns 96.078431
Ka 0.000000 0.000000 0.000000
Kd 0.640000 0.640000 0.640000
Ks 0.500000 0.500000 0.500000
Ni 1.000000
d 1.000000
@marchermans
marchermans / commandline
Created December 7, 2015 23:10
NPE While rendering custom Player Model
[00:09:32] [Client thread/ERROR]: Couldn't render entity
net.minecraft.util.ReportedException: Registering texture
at net.minecraft.client.renderer.texture.TextureManager.loadTexture(TextureManager.java:89) ~[TextureManager.class:?]
at net.minecraft.client.renderer.texture.TextureManager.bindTexture(TextureManager.java:42) ~[TextureManager.class:?]
at com.SmithsModding.Armory.Client.Model.Entity.ModelExtendedBiped.render(ModelExtendedBiped.java:144) ~[ModelExtendedBiped.class:?]
at net.minecraft.client.renderer.entity.layers.LayerArmorBase.renderLayer(LayerArmorBase.java:77) ~[LayerArmorBase.class:?]
at net.minecraft.client.renderer.entity.layers.LayerArmorBase.doRenderLayer(LayerArmorBase.java:38) ~[LayerArmorBase.class:?]
at net.minecraft.client.renderer.entity.RendererLivingEntity.renderLayers(RendererLivingEntity.java:475) ~[RendererLivingEntity.class:?]
at net.minecraft.client.renderer.entity.RendererLivingEntity.doRender(RendererLivingEntity.java:188) [RendererLivingEntity.class:?]
at net.minecr
@marchermans
marchermans / command
Created December 5, 2015 20:57
Build exception
PS D:\Development\Minecraft\SmithsCore> ./gradlew build
#################################################
ForgeGradle 2.1-SNAPSHOT-12e92a7
https://github.com/MinecraftForge/ForgeGradle
#################################################
Powered by MCP unknown
http://modcoderpack.com
by: Searge, ProfMobius, Fesh0r,
R4wk, ZeuX, IngisKahn, bspkrs
#################################################
@marchermans
marchermans / build.gradle
Created December 5, 2015 20:45
Dependency
// For those who want the bleeding edge
buildscript{
repositories {
jcenter()
maven {
name = "forge"
url = "http://files.minecraftforge.net/maven"
}
maven {
name = "sonatype"
@marchermans
marchermans / build.gradle
Last active December 4, 2015 16:41
Gradle error
// For those who want the bleeding edge
buildscript{
repositories {
jcenter()
maven {
name = "forge"
url = "http://files.minecraftforge.net/maven"
}
maven {
name = "sonatype"